I think of it as part of the compensation package, so do our local managers.
We get a 7% discount on any guns, ammo, primers, etc. I think that speaks to the relatively low mark up on those items.
We get a larger discount on other non store branded items and a 45% discount on store branded items. Also part of the compensation package.
During the year and a half or so that ammo was really scarce customers were limited in the amount of ammo they could purchase. Limits varied over time. The same limits applied to us, we just got first crack. Re-selling was a firing offense, and the one offender we knew of was fired.
Customers are limited to one brick of primers. So are we. The difference is it's not so often that enough primers come in to meet the demand of the reloaders in the store.
Even with my probably better than average access to locally sourced primers I've bought 5,000 on line. There just aren't that many coming in.
